WordPress
time_read21mn de lecture

Comment télécharger du SVG sur WordPress ?

16 juillet 2022

Comment télécharger du SVG sur WordPress ?

Les webmasters et les concepteurs utilisent une variété de formats de fichiers multimédias. Un des formats les plus utilisés aujourd’hui est le SVG, un format vectoriel basé sur XML. Malheureusement, toutes les plateformes et tous les navigateurs ne sont tous pas compatibles avec le format SVG. Vous devez donc activer manuellement le format SVG.

Objectif

Cet article décrit les étapes à suivre pour télécharger des fichiers SVG sur WordPress à l’aide du plugin SVG Support. Il répond également aux questions relatives aux problèmes de sécurité associés à ce format de fichier multimédia particulier et explique pourquoi vous devriez utiliser SVG.

Prérequis

Pour télécharger du SVG sur WordPress, il vous faut :

  • avoir accès au tableau de bord WordPress du site (méthode 1) ;
  • avoir accès au compte FTP du site (méthode 2).

Besoin d’un hébergement WordPress rapide et de qualité ?

LWS vous conseille sa formule d’hébergement WordPress en promotion à -20% (offre à partir de 3,99€ par mois au lieu de 4,99 €). Non seulement les performances sont au rendez-vous mais vous profitez en plus d’un support exceptionnel.

Découvrir l’offre

Qu’est-ce que le SVG ?

Le SVG ou Scalable Vector Graphics est un format d’image graphique vectoriel basé sur du texte XML. Les formats d’image courants tels que JPG et PNG consistent en une collection de petits rectangles appelés pixels. Le format SVG s’appuie sur le langage de balisage XML pour décrire les attributs.

Qu'est ce que le format SVG ?

En janvier 2022, 42 % des sites web mondiaux utilisaient le SVG. En janvier 2021, seuls 29,4 % des sites web utilisaient le SVG, ce pourcentage est donc en augmentation comme pour le PNG et le JPG. Le SVG a été utilisé par Google, Wikipédia, YouTube et d’autres. Il est populaire sur les sites web à fort trafic.

Un autre avantage est que SVG est largement compatible avec tous les principaux navigateurs. 😎

Comment fonctionne le format SVG ?

Les graphiques vectoriels évolutifs utilisent XML pour générer des images vectorielles bidimensionnelles. Contrairement aux JPG et aux PNG, les graphiques vectoriels ne comportent pas de pixels. Au lieu de cela, leur comportement est décrit dans un fichier texte XML.

Les graphiques vectoriels évolutifs peuvent en conséquence être recherchés, indexés, scripts, édités et compressés comme du code. Par conséquent, ils peuvent être facilement créés par quiconque utilise un éditeur de texte ou un logiciel de graphisme vectoriel. 😎

Peut-on intégrer du SVG sur WordPress ?

WordPress n’affiche pas le format SVG par défaut en raison des risques de sécurité. Nous reviendrons plus tard sur les problèmes de sécurité liés au format SVG.

Voici le message d’erreur que vous recevrez lors du téléchargement de graphiques SVG sur WordPress.

SVG sur WordPress

L’intégration de SVG dans les fonctionnalités de base de WordPress fait l’objet d’un débat permanent. En revanche, il faut faire preuve d’un peu d’ingéniosité pour télécharger des images SVG sur WordPress, par exemple en utilisant d’autres moyens.

Pourquoi utiliser SVG sur WordPress ?

utiliser SVG sur WordPress

Malgré les problèmes de sécurité, de nombreux utilisateurs continuent à utiliser ce format d’image en raison de ses divers avantages. Cette section décrit les avantages de l’utilisation des fichiers SVG.

Évolutivité

Le format SVG sur WordPress étant un format d’image vectoriel, il conserve la même qualité quelle que soit la résolution de l’écran. Cet avantage se manifeste également en cas de zoom, c’est pourquoi de nombreuses personnes utilisent ce format d’image évolutif pour les icônes et les logos. 🤗

Taille de fichier réduite

Les fichiers SVG occupent moins d’espace de stockage sur votre site et se chargent plus rapidement que les images matricielles, ce qui permet d’améliorer les performances de votre site Web. 🚀

Référencement

Google indexe les fichiers SVG afin qu’ils apparaissent dans les recherches d’images de Google, ce qui améliore le référencement. Pour les images matricielles, l’optimisation est limitée aux attributs alt.

Basé sur le code

SVG peut être édité dans des éditeurs de texte et des logiciels d’édition de graphiques vectoriels ; les fichiers d’images SVG peuvent être optimisés pour les sites web et des animations peuvent être ajoutées pour rendre les graphiques interactifs.

SVG et sécurité dans WordPress

Comme SVG est essentiellement un fichier texte XML, il est plus vulnérable que les autres formats d’image. En tant que tel, il peut facilement être détourné avec du code malveillant pour mener des attaques Cross Site Scripting (XSS) et XML External Entity (XXE) sur votre système. 😩

Il convient de faire preuve de prudence lors de la manipulation des fichiers SVG et de leur ajout à WordPress. Heureusement, il existe de nombreuses façons de protéger votre site WordPress. 😀 Toutefois, vous devez être conscient des risques liés à l’utilisation de fichiers image SVG dans WordPress.

Pour minimiser les risques de sécurité, il faut toujours nettoyer les fichiers SVG avant de les télécharger dans la bibliothèque multimédia de WordPress. Ce processus supprime tout code douteux ou toute erreur et rend les images sûres pour votre site.

Les plugins SVG sur WordPress peuvent être utilisés pour assainir les téléchargements de fichiers SVG. Toutefois, il est recommandé de les désinfecter deux fois en utilisant le SVG Sanitizer Test, un outil en ligne créé par le développeur WordPress Darryll Doyle.

Une autre mesure de sécurité pour les sites WordPress consiste à limiter les téléchargements de SVG aux seuls utilisateurs de confiance. En étant conscient des problèmes de sécurité liés au format SVG, on évitera que des personnes obtiennent des fichiers SVG de sources douteuses.

Técharger des fichiers SVG en toute sécurité sur WordPress

Techniquement, il y a deux façons d’ajouter le support SVG à WordPress : en utilisant un plugin ou en l’activant manuellement. Peu importe la méthode choisie, il est fortement recommandé de limiter les privilèges de téléchargement aux administrateurs et aux utilisateurs de confiance afin de réduire le nombre de téléchargements malveillants.

Télécharger du SVG sur WordPress à l’aide d’un plugin

Le plugin SVG Support utilise une bibliothèque qui est automatiquement activée lorsqu’un fichier SVG est téléchargé dans la médiathèque. Il est également facile à mettre en place et gratuit à utiliser.

Voici les étapes à suivre pour configurer le SVG support :

Commencez par installer et activer le plugin.

Installer SVG Support sur wordpress

Depuis le tableau de bord de WordPress, naviguez vers « Réglages->SVG Support ».

Cochez la case à côté de l’option Restreindre à l’administrateur pour restreindre les autorisations de téléchargement. Si vous souhaitez utiliser des fonctions avancées telles que le rendu SVG en ligne ou le style CSS, activez également l’option « Activer le mode avancé ».

Après avoir enregistré vos modifications, vous pouvez commencer à télécharger les fichiers SVG dans la médiathèque en toute sécurité.

Télécharger du SVG sur WordPress manuellement

Cette méthode consiste à modifier le fichier functions.php de votre site Web WordPress. Il est donc fortement recommandé qu’une personne familière avec PHP et ayant une bonne compréhension de la sécurité des fichiers SVG effectue cette procédure.

Connectez-vous à votre compte FTP via le gestionnaire de fichiers cPanel, le File Manager LWS Panel ou un logiciel client FTP de type FileZilla.

Rendez-vous dans le dossier « public_html -> wp-includes ». Faites défiler la page et trouvez le fichier « functions.php ».

Double-cliquez sur le fichier pour l’ouvrir et collez le code suivant.

function add_file_types_to_uploads($file_types){
$new_filetypes = array();
$new_filetypes['svg'] = 'image/svg+xml';
$file_types = array_merge($file_types, $new_filetypes );
return $file_types;
}
add_filter('upload_mimes', 'add_file_types_to_uploads');

Enregistrez les changements et essayez de télécharger le fichier SVG. Si le processus est réussi, la médiathèque devrait accepter le fichier à télécharger.

Conclusion

Les fichiers SVG présentent de nombreux avantages et sont de plus en plus populaires. Malheureusement, les fichiers texte XML sont sujets à l’injection de code, ce qui est la principale raison pour laquelle WordPress ne prend pas en charge le format SVG par défaut.

Il y a deux façons de procéder : utiliser un plugin WordPress ou modifier le fichier functions.php de votre site. En plus de restreindre les autorisations de téléchargement, vous pouvez sans crainte mettre en ligne des fichiers SVG dans la médiathèque de votre site WordPress.

Les SVG sont un excellent moyen d’optimiser l’apparence et les performances de votre site. Toutefois, il ne faut pas omettre les images PNG et JPG. Elles jouent un rôle essentiel dans les performances et le référencement de votre site.

Nous espérons que cet article vous a aidé à comprendre comment télécharger en toute sécurité des fichiers SVG sur WordPress. Qu’en pensez-vous ? Avez-vous déjà utilisé le format SVG sur un site WordPress ? Faites-le nous savoir dans les commentaires et partagez d’autres conseils et tutoriels gratuits ! 😀

Avatar de l'auteur

Auteur de l'article

Pascal

Pascal est un spécialiste du référencement et de rédaction chez LWS. Il est passionné par les nouvelles technologies et le blogging et possède des années d'expérience dans le web marketing. Ses passe-temps incluent les jeux de stratégie et la natation.

Avis client de l'hébergeur LWS

Nos avis Trustpilot Nos avis Hostadvice Nos avis sur avis.lws.fr
Avis trustpilot 30/04/2022

LWS l'hébergeur par excellence !

LWS est pour moi l'hébergeur par excellence, que cela soit au niveau de l'hébergement qui est très performant, les mails qui sont d'une qualité professionnelle et de la gestion du domaine facile à comprendre.

PauseGreen

Avis hostadvice 27/04/2022

Super, au top !

Au top, prix attractif. Service très rapide et réactif. Je l'ai même personnellement recommandé à des proches. La vie est bien plus facile avec LWS

Masset Eliot

Avis avislws 26/04/2022

Support

Clair, efficace, rapide et à tarif abordable. J'ai maintenant un site superbe à mon image, puisque je le fais moi-même. L'équipe technique est au top, j'ai une réponse en 20 minutes, cela change d'autres hébergeurs pourtant plus connu.

Lady Whip

Avis hostadvice 24/04/2022

Bravo et merci

Bravo et merci aux équipes techniques pour leur réactivité et leur professionnalisme depuis plus de 10 ans chez eux et de nombreux sites !!! Merci

Olivier Delmas

Avis trustpilot 23/04/2022

Je suis très satisfait.

J'ai commandé un hébergement pour le site d'une association. Tout s'est passé très rapidement et sans la moindre embuche. La tarification est attractive et me parait très claire. Le panneau d'administration de l'hébergement est facile à utiliser et à comprendre. Je n'ai pas encore installé Wordpress car le contenu n'est pas prêt mais ce sera la prochaine étape et je suis très confiant. Merci !

Pierre-André Liné

Avis avislws 20/04/2022

Un service technique excellent

Je suis client chez LWS depuis 2011 avec une boutique OSCommerce qui tourne comme une horloge depuis cette date sur un hébergement mutualisé. La disponibilité de la boutique est très proche de 100%. Concernant les rares problèmes rencontrés en huit ans, j’ai eu à chaque fois un technicien compétent qui a résolu le problème très rapidement et efficacement. Je suis en train de migrer sur une plateforme Pretashop sur un VPS, avec l’offre LWS Debian 9 et Prestashop. Un technicien m’a grandement aidé pour finaliser l’installation de la boutique lors de la mise à jour vers la dernière version de Prestashop 1.7 qui posait problème. Je suis très satisfait de LWS, et ce sur la durée : réponses et réactions rapides et efficaces. Je recommande cet hébergeur et encore merci.

Alain

Avis trustpilot 16/04/2022

Une expérience jamais égalée !

Étant Développeur Web & Mobile Full-Stack depuis plus de 5 ans déjà, j'ai rarement eu un service client aussi rapide et efficace. Sans compter la qualité du service en ligne. Je recommande VIVEMENT LWS !

Chris KOUAKAM

Avis hostadvice 12/04/2022

Très bon hébergeur

J'ai un serveur VPS chez eux et je n'ai aucun problème, dès qu'il y a un problème le service technique est la pour vous aider et répond assez rapidement à votre demande. Je recommande vivement cet hébergeur.

Vanden Cruyce

Avis avislws 09/04/2022

Je suis ravie

Je suis ravie d'être avec LWS sur tous les plans, je remercie les Techniciens (Fabrice, Omar, Sandy-Mahitsison) depuis plus de 8 ans j'ai évolué avec LWS et toujours soutenue. Une véritable relation humaine même si les questions ou nos inquiétudes ne correspondent pas à leurs missions, ils sont là pour nous répondent et nous rassurent. Mon site c'est mon travail ma source de revenue donc il sont mes partenaires ! les travailleurs de l'ombre merci à eux ! Merci LWS

L'atelier-and-Co

Commentaires (0)

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ée.